Best GLP-1 telehealth programs that work with Cigna of 2026

Cigna covers Wegovy and Zepbound on most commercial plans with prior authorization, but the PA criteria added a six-month structured-lifestyle requirement in 2025 that catches many patients off guard.

The short version

Cigna's 2025 PA update requires patients to document six months of structured lifestyle modification through a recognized program (WeightWatchers, hospital-based or physician-supervised) before approving GLP-1 weight-loss medications. The structured requirement is stricter than Aetna or UHC. Programs that can document this prior history correctly are the difference between approval in 4 weeks and denial in 8.
